Specifies the classification, design, interchangeability dimensions with tolerances, finish and marking requirements for coupling bodies for 50mm towballs, intended for trailers and caravans up to 3.5t aggregate trailer mass, for use on public roads.

This Standard specifies requirements for coupling bodies for ball couplings suitable for use with 50 mm towballs complying with AS 4177.2, for trailers and caravans up to 3.5 t aggregate trailer mass, for use on public roads. The method of determining the static strength of a coupling body and its attachments to the trailer drawbar and towball is given in Appendix A and the dynamic strength is given in Appendix B.NOTES: 1 Towbars and towballs are specified in AS 4177.1 and AS 4177.2 respectively. 2 The requirements for off-road applications are beyond the scope of this Standard. 3 Three rating classes are specified in this Standard, i.e. Type 750 kg, Type 2000 kg, and Type 3500 kg.
